The Independent Insurance Agents of North Carolina has published its disaster planning guide for members and the general public. Bill Bingham, IIANC president said the guide will be useful to all North Carolina residents when planning for disasters.
“All North Carolina residents need to be prepared for disasters,” Bingham said. “Whether it’s a hurricane, tornado, fire or something else, you should know what to do. This plan will help all insurance agents and businesses around the state be prepared.”
The disaster planning guide was created by the IIANC Disaster Planning Task Force consisting of Neil Annas, Granite Insurance Agency, Granite Falls; Jackie Ireland, Anders, Ireland, Marshall, Raleigh; and Jimmy Robinson, Robinson & Stith, New Bern.
The guide is available online at the IIANC website, www.iianc.com, click disaster planning on the left side of the page.
